Barbara E. Crawford's work offers an insightful exploration into the medieval churches dedicated to St. Clement across England. Through meticulous research, the author reveals the historical significance of these churches, delving into their architectural features and the role they played in the communities surrounding them. This detailed examination not only highlights the aesthetic attributes of the buildings, but also connects their existence to the spiritual and cultural landscape of medieval England.

Crawford methodically chronicles how St. Clement's devotion thrived during the medieval period, yielding a rich tapestry of stories and influences that shaped local identities. Each church serves as a window into the past, reflecting the societal values and religious practices of its time. The art and traditions associated with these sacred spaces are explored, revealing the dedication and artistry that went into their creation.

In addition to the architectural details, the narrative weaves in the theological implications of St. Clement's veneration, showcasing how it aligned with broader ecclesiastical trends. With well-referenced bibliographical material and comprehensive indexes, this study stands as a valuable resource for historians and enthusiasts alike, drawing them into the fascinating intersection of faith, community, and history.

Crawford’s work serves not only as an academic contribution but also as a celebration of the enduring legacy of St. Clement churches, illuminating the importance of preserving these historical structures for future generations.
